In the most crucial, trickle ventilators will not be being used through the occupants as envisaged, but even the place They may be completely open, they don't assure sufficient qualifications ventilation to guarantee wholesome IAQ.

While the majority of occupants are aware about the purpose of trickle ventilators, there is pretty little occupant conversation with most remaining permanently shut. Home windows are the popular technique for perceived reactive ventilation provision and, in the main this seems for being as a means to manage temperature and odours or dampness rather then air high-quality. Nearly all of participants didn't feel the necessity to open up trickle ventilators as they did not understand IAQ as being problematic.

Passive ventilation and passive cooling systems have been widely prepared about across the Mediterranean by Classical periods. Each resources of warmth and sources of cooling (for example fountains and subterranean warmth reservoirs) have been utilized to drive air circulation, and structures had been built to inspire or exclude drafts, according to local weather and performance.

Mechanical ventilation is often a kind of ventilation that employs lovers and ducts to provide new air right into a developing and remove stale, contaminated, or excess air. It may be either offer ventilation, which brings in fresh new air, or exhaust ventilation, which eliminates air from the constructing.

For residential buildings, which mainly count on infiltration for meeting their ventilation needs, a typical ventilation price evaluate is definitely the air transform fee (or air alterations for every hour): the hourly ventilation level divided by the volume of the Place (I or ACH; units of one/h).

Energy recovery ventilation systems usually cost a lot more to install than other ventilation systems. On the whole, simplicity is key to a value-helpful installation. To avoid wasting on set up fees, quite a few systems share existing ductwork.

A well balanced ventilation procedure generally has two supporters and two duct systems. It facilitates excellent distribution of clean air by inserting offer and exhaust vents in ideal sites.
